Value of working pressure shall be expressed asmaximum working pressure in case that hose is usedat 20 degrees C being bent more than its bendingradius. Hoses are not suitable for the usage thatalmost same amount of pressure as its workingpressure is continuously applied to a hose.
Working pressure is not a maximum working pressure.Use with the following pressure if pressure iscontinuously applied for a long time.(under normal operation pressure)〔General suction hoses〕1/4 or less than each working pressure〔WS, WR, WR-S, FC Type〕2/3 or less than each working pressure
Refer to each page of hose for its working pressure.Please note that working pressure differs by sizeeven if hose type is same.
Hose performance (working pressure, end-of-lifeperiod, etc.) is under the influence of ambienttemperature, fluid temperature, bending status,combination of metal fixture and band. In case thatambient temperature and fluid temperature are 50℃,working pressure will be about 1/2 compared with thatwhen they are 20℃。
There are some unusable fluids (acid, alkali, solvent,oil, and chemicals) which affects hose material withswelling or cure phenomenon. Refer to the ChemicalResistance Guide for its availability.Use with 1/3 of working pressure even if it isavailable. Especially, never use hose(s) with highconcentration acid/alkali or highly explosive andflammable chemicals. It might severely damage ahuman body if a hose breaks while in use.
Used hose should be discarded by disposal rules ineach area.
Do not use hose as pipe for compressed air.It might cause an accident by hose burst depending onuse conditions.
Hose cannot be used being buried in the ground. Itmight be damaged by earth pressure or the hosematerial might be deteriorated by bacteria affectionin the ground.
In case of use at upstroke part of submersible pump,hose might be damaged due to the hammer pressureat the pump down time. Set the pump pressure lessthan 1/3 of working pressure.

We recommend to use high pressure hose such asWS, WR, WR-S, or FC type which can not bestretched so much even under pressure.
Hose life might be significantly shortened if you use ahose bending it with shorter bending radius than thatspecified in this catalogue as bending radius.
In case that hose is used being extremely bended nearthe metal fixture, the hose life might be significantlyshortened. Plumb a hose making 1~2 meters length ofstraight part near the metal fixture.
Do not sling a hose horizontally. It might be broken.
In case a hose is used fixing the both ends , use itunder 1/2 of working pressure.In such case, bending radius of the hose might beshortened in part and it might be damaged due tostretch by pressure.
Do not move machine by pulling a hose or do not movemachine or vehicle when hose is still connected.
Hoses are consumable goods. As a hose is used for acertain period, it gradually deteriorates. Exchange thehose to new one immediately in case there is a defector the sign.
Plumb hose with allowance because it can bestretched and contracted by pressure.Do not use hose putting in sheathing pipe or side ditch.Hard part of hose might be damaged and waterleakage might happen due to the hose stretch. Inaddition, protect hose with cushion or protection tube,etc. if a hose contacts with equipment(s) or others dueto its stretching and contracting, or its swinging.
Consider not to harm human body or surroundingequipment just in case even if hose is damaged atplumbing.
Be careful not to make an impact to a hose and not tobe trapped under vehicle or the other heavy load.

Do not pull or lug a hose on the ground. It may causesurface damage or hole of hose.
Hose should be stored in indoor cool and dark spacenot to be exposed to direct sunlight or wind and rain.If you store a hose outdoors, it might get discolored ordeteriorated by ultraviolet, and rainwater or dust mightget into the hose.
Do not stack hose in piles or do not put heavy load on ahose. Otherwise hose might be deformed.
Roll a hose with its bending radius or longer, or put it instraight on flat and smooth surface.If hose is extremely bended or stored being put onunlevel surface, it might be deformed.
Do not throw or impact a hose. It might be broken.

【2】 Water pressure testStop using a hose immediately and exchange it to anew one when a regular test value becomes more than1.5 times of initial value regarding stretch ablility ofnew hose under pressure as criteria.Test must be performed under working pressure.High pressure beyond necessity may shorten hose life.
Outer diameter of the nipple which is inserted in ahose should be sub equal or a little longer than innerdiameter of the hose.In case OD of a nipple is shorter than ID of a hose, anaccident such as water leakage or metal fixturedetachment may occur.
Daily CheckPerform an appearance check before daily use.In case there is a defect, exchange the hose to a newone immediately, or take measures such as defectremoval.

【1】 Appearance CheckStop using a hose immediately and exchange it to anew one if following defects are found.A. Defect near metal fixture -> Stretch in part, swelling,curve, leakageB. External flaw -> External big flaw, crack in hose hardpart, cracks at valley between pitches of hoseC. Hose defect -> Crack, deformation, breaking, innerswelling and peelingD. Other marked deterioration -> Marked discolor,hardening, swelling, crack, and etc.
